Abstract
The invention discloses an automatic door management system for a garage. The system comprises an automatic door control module, an infrared induction identification module, a processing module, induction identifiers and a setting module, wherein the automatic door control module is in communication connection with the processing module and the setting module respectively; the infrared induction identification module is in communication connection with the processing module, the induction identifiers and the setting module respectively; the automatic door control module, the infrared induction identification module, the processing module and the setting module are all arranged on an automatic door. The system can be used for automatically identifying and releasing set vehicles without manual operation, and is convenient to use.
